Thanksgiving
Day is a traditional national holiday in the USA and some other English
speaking countries. It has become a tradition with Americans to get together on
this day. As a rule, all the members of the family have a great holiday dinner
in one house. The Americans, especially children, like this holiday very
much because they eat roast turkey, cranberry sauce, sweet potatoes and many
other tasty things.
The story of this national holiday is the following.
Thanksgiving was first celebrated in 1621 when the first people from England
came to America. They came on the ship called The Mayflower and landed at the
Eastern coast of America in November.
That winter was very cold, and more than half of the English
settlers died of cold and hunger. The native people, the Indians, came to help
the English. They gave them some corn, which the settlers planted in spring.
They worked hard to grow rich crops. And in Autumn they gathered a good crop.
So they decided to thank the Indians and to grow rich crops. The Indians were
invited to the festival, and they were heartily thanked by the English.
There was a roast turkey, cranberry sauce and many other
tasty things on the dinner table.
Since that time, the fourth Thursday of November has been
Thanksgiving Day. And the roast turkey has become a traditional national dish.
On this day Americans enjoy their holiday dinner, thank each other and wish
each other a happy Thanksgiving.
Thanksgiving Day in Australia
Thanksgiving is not celebrated in Australia.
Thanksgiving Day in Canada
Thanksgiving
is an annual Canadian holiday to give thanks for the harvest. It’s
celebrated on the second Monday in October.
